#c78303 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c78303 is composed of 78% red, 51.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 98.5%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 39.2 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 39.6%. #c78303 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#8f0700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#c78303 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c78303 has RGB values of R:199, G:131,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.98,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13075203.

Shades and Tints of #c78303
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060400 is the darkest color, while #fffaf1 is the lightest one.
